Why Does Eyeliner Performance Depend on the Environment?
The eyelids aren’t the best place for makeup. The skin is very thin, flexible, and constantly moving. Blink after blink, fold after fold, your eyeliner must move with the skin without cracking, transferring, or breaking down.
On top of that, eyelids naturally produce oil, often more than people realize. According to the International Journal of Scientific Research and Publications, understanding how cosmetic formulas interact with skin is essential for long-lasting makeup performance.
Understanding how environmental factors such as heat, humidity, and oil affect eyeliner performance allows you to make smarter product choices.
What Makes Eyelid Skin Different?
Eyelid skin is super thin and constantly moving. The repeated folding motion during blinking creates friction that gradually breaks down even well-formulated products. This mechanical stress, combined with natural oil production, explains why eyeliner fails faster than other types of makeup.
How Does Humidity Affect Eyeliner?
Humidity refers to the amount of moisture already present in the air. In high-humidity environments, makeup struggles to fully dry and set, creating specific performance issues that require formula adjustments.
Why Does Eyeliner Perform Worse in Humid Weather?
- Slower drying times - Liquid and gel liners take longer to form a stable film, increasing smudging risk
- Moisture interference - Some formulas absorb ambient moisture, weakening their structure
- Increased transfer - Eyeliner migrates more readily into creases or transfers onto the brow bone and under-eye areas.
This explains why eyeliner often performs worse in tropical climates, during summer heat, or in enclosed indoor spaces with poor ventilation.
Common Mistakes in Humid Conditions:
Applying eyeliner too thickly prevents proper setting, while using creamy or oil-heavy formulas designed for dry environments makes the problem worse. Skipping eye prep on naturally oily lids sets you up for failure before you even begin application. In humid conditions, formulation matters just as much as technique, sometimes more.

Why Does Sweat Destroy Eyeliner?
Sweat is a combination of water, salt, and oils, all of which keep eye makeup from sticking well. Salt weakens pigments and binders, breaking down the film that keeps eyeliner intact. Moisture reactivates set eyeliner, especially formulas that haven't fully dried. Movement increases friction, particularly along the lash line and outer corners, where blinking creates the most stress.
Even light sweating from heat, stress, or walking outdoors can cause eyeliner to fade, smudge, or lose definition. This can happen within the first hour of wear.
Where Sweat Affects Eyeliner Most:
- Inner corners of the eyes, where tear duct moisture accumulates
- Upper lash line, especially on hooded or deep-set lids
- Lower lash line during warm weather conditions
This is where genuinely sweat-proof eyeliner becomes essential rather than optional. The distinction between waterproof and sweat-proof formulations matters a lot for active lifestyles and warm climates.
How Do Natural Skin Oils Affect Eyeliner Performance?
Even without heat or humidity, eyelids naturally produce oil. Genetics, skincare products, hormonal changes, and even eye shape influence how oily your lids become throughout the day.
How Oil Interferes with Eyeliner?
Oil breaks down waxes and creamy bases in traditional formulations, causing fading rather than obvious smudging, and prevents eyeliner from properly sticking to the skin.
Oil proves particularly problematic for pencil and gel eyeliners, which rely on emollient ingredients to glide smoothly. These same emollients that make application comfortable become liabilities when mixed with natural skin oils.

What Makes Eyeliner Truly Sweat-Proof?
Many eyeliners claim waterproof status, but sweat-proof represents a different standard altogether. The distinction matters significantly for real-world performance.
What Does True Sweat-Proof Eyeliner Include?
- Fast-drying film formers that lock pigment in place immediately
- Minimal emollients that won't melt with heat exposure
- Flexible polymers that move with blinking and folding motions
- Pigments that resist reactivation from moisture and salt
Waterproof formulas resist water alone. Sweat-proof formulas are specifically designed to withstand salt, oil, heat, and friction at the same time. This resistance requires different ingredient technologies and testing protocols than those provided by simple water immersion tests.
How to Prep Your Eyes for Heat, Humidity & Sweat?
Even bad eyeliner performs significantly better with proper preparation. Skin preparation often determines success more than formula selection.
Step 1: Start with Clean, Dry Lids: Remove excess skincare, sunscreen, or oil from the eyelid area using micellar water or oil-free cleanser.
Step 2: Use a Lightweight Base: A thin layer of eye primer or matte concealer helps absorb oil and improves eyeliner grip. Avoid heavy, creamy formulas that add moisture rather than creating a dry, stable base.
Step 3: Set Strategically: Lightly set the lid with translucent powder to reduce shine and increase longevity, especially in humid environments. This creates texture that helps eyeliner's mechanical grip.

What Application Techniques Help Eyeliner Last Longer?
Product choice matters, but technique can make or break eyeliner performance under environmental stress.
What are Some Eyeliner Application Best Practices:
- Apply eyeliner in thin layers rather than one thick line.
- Thick applications take longer to dry and smudge more easily.
- Let each layer fully set before proceeding, avoiding blinking or touching the area for at least 30 seconds.
- Avoid overworking the line, as repeated strokes can weaken adhesion and disrupt the film formation process.
A lighter hand often results in longer wear. This counterintuitive truth challenges the instinct to apply more product for better results, but thickness works against durability in challenging conditions.
For techniques tailored to your specific eye shape, including hooded, monolid, and deep-set eyes, proper application methods can significantly improve both longevity and appearance.
How to Choose the Best Eyeliner for the Weather?
Different environments demand specific formula adjustments and application strategies for best performance.
Hot, Humid Weather: Use liquid or pen-style eyeliner with matte, fast-drying formulas applied in thin layers. Avoid gel and cream formulas that struggle to set in moisture-heavy air.
Active Days or High Movement: Choose true sweat-proof eyeliner and consider skipping the lower lash line application entirely. Focus on upper lash definition only, where the formula faces less friction and moisture exposure.
Oily Lids in Any Climate: Prioritize oil-resistant formulas with a consistent lid prep routine. Avoid creamy pencils completely, regardless of their other appealing qualities.

FAQs
Why does my eyeliner smudge in hot weather but not in winter?
Heat causes wax-based ingredients to melt while also increasing natural oil production, creating the perfect conditions for eyeliner breakdown.
Is waterproof the same as sweat-proof?
No. Waterproof resists plain water, while sweat-proof formulas withstand water, salt, and oils simultaneously, a much higher performance standard.
Can I make regular eyeliner sweat-proof?
No amount of setting spray or powder transforms regular formulas into sweat-proof ones. The polymer structure must be built into the original formulation.
Why does my eyeliner transfer to my brow bone?
Humidity combined with natural lid movement causes insufficiently set formulas to migrate upward into the crease and onto the brow bone.
How long should I wait before blinking after applying eyeliner?
Wait at least 30-60 seconds for liquid and gel formulas to fully set.
